A powerful memoir of a hospice nurse's painful journey as her own sixteen-year-old son battled a rare form of cancer describes how she took on the health insurance bureaucracy and lobbied Congress to reform inequities in the system. Original. 20,000 first printing.
Marilyn Azevedo is a Registered Nurse living in Petaluma, California. Because of her efforts, President Clinton signed into law a bill that makes it illegal to deny people health insurance because of a pre-existing medical condition. After Andy's illness and death, she became a public speaker for the Make-A-Wish Foundation.
